About Us

CDTech’s mission is to build livable and economically sustainable communities among the neglected and marginalized areas and populations of Los Angeles. Our vision is to innovate, develop, and implement an agenda committed to racial equity and economic justice transforming the social, economic, and political conditions through community self-determination and strategic partnering. With 20 years of experience in South LA, CDTech combines grassroots participation with strategic policy understanding. CDTech creates community and economic development programs that incorporate deep insight into the actual needs, desires and capabilities of South LA residents and stakeholders. Since 2006, CDTech has implemented the Public Allies program as a key leadership and workforce development program to empower people and put them on pathways out of poverty through careers in the nonprofit sector.


The Public Allies program mission is to create a just and equitable society and the diverse leadership to sustain it. Public Allies is changing the face and practice of leadership in communities across the country by demonstrating its conviction that everyone can lead and that lasting social change results when citizens of all backgrounds step up, take responsibility, and work together. Public Allies' primary program model matches full-time apprentices with coaching, training and leadership development in 23 sites across the United States.
